Indian has annoucned a new touring bike in its 111ci Chief lineup, the Springfield, which takes aim at Harley’s Road King. The Springfield is intended to be more versatile, though, and can be stripped down […]

Victory Motorcycles will raise the bar on power-cruisers with its new 100hp-plus, 1200cc V-twin, which had its debut in a custom bike called Ignition. The new powerplant bears a strong resemblance to Indian’s Scout engine, […]

The $17,995 Indian Scout Sixty introduces a cheaper, smaller, 78hp model to the American brand’s mid-size cruiser range. The power may be down, but the Scout Sixty has more than any other cruiser of about […]
